Adult Summer Reading

June 1 - July 26

Starting June 1, track your reading and be entered to win one of two amazing genre-themed prize baskets awarded each week, featuring books, gift cards, snacks, and more! Summer Reading ends on July 26, and with two prize baskets awarded each week, that's 16 chances to win big!

Bookmarks & Prize Entry

  1. Bookmarks can be picked up at the library or printed from home.
  2. Read 30 minutes a day and keep track on your bookmark!
  3. Submit your bookmark by 5 p.m. on Saturdays by dropping it off at the library or sending a photo to:
  4. Prize winners will be drawn weekly.
  5. Plus, earn a free coffee coupon from Common Cents
    for each week that you complete!
